Super Eagles Player Leon Balogun Says His Premiere League Goal Is Another Dream Come True

Super Eagles player, and Brighton and Hove Albion defender Leon Balogun has stated that scoring his first Premier League goal is another dream come true for him.

The 30-year-old joined the Seagulls in the summer from German Bundesliga side Mainz 05 before his 2018 World Cup showing with the Super Eagles.
he former Werder Bremen man made his fourth league app
earance for Chris Hughton’s men against Crystal Palace on Tuesday as a first-half substitute and, 25 seconds after, scored with his first touch to help his side claim a 3-1 victory.


"For me it's another dream in this football calendar year that I wanted to come true,” Balogun told club website.
“I made my dream come true of playing in a World Cup and I made a big dream come true in moving to the Premier League.


“Now scoring in the Premier League with my first touch in this game, it's kind of unreal. I'm just happy. When I saw the ball bouncing I knew it was going to be tough, so I just hit it and luckily I hit it right. It was a great feeling.


"We were one man down, but I think I'm experienced enough to be able to come on and help the team in that situation.


"Even though I might not be 100% satisfied, I think I still did well and my goal was probably the most important thing about my performance.


"I personally feel that I never really got into the game - viewers might think different but you always have a personal level that you want to reach, and I don't know that I really got it.”
